WebThe clusters provide a tool that allows for the comparison of the content of practice based on different factors such as provider training, practice organization, and patient … WebClinical Diagnosis of Knee Osteoarthritis (Cibere et al, 2004):-Age > 50 years-Stiffness > 30 min.-Crepitus-Bony tenderness-Bony enlargement-No palpable warmth At least 3 positive: Sn .95, Sp .69, +LR 3.1, -LR .07 …

Lithium carbonate (Lithobid), which is used to treat bipolar disorder, may be effective in preventing chronic cluster headache if other medications haven't prevented cluster headaches.
